希尔密码详解 🔐🔐
希尔密码是一种基于线性代数的加密技术,它通过矩阵运算来加密和解密信息。这种加密方法由Lester Hill于1929年提出,它能够有效地提高信息的安全性。与传统的替换密码不同,希尔密码使用多字母组合来进行编码,使得破译变得更加困难。
首先,我们需要了解希尔密码的基本原理。在加密过程中,明文被分成固定长度的块,并用一个矩阵(称为密钥矩阵)进行线性变换。这个过程涉及到模运算,以确保结果仍然在字母表范围内。在解密时,需要求出密钥矩阵的逆矩阵,并应用相同的线性变换来恢复原始消息。
希尔密码的优势在于其强大的加密能力,但由于其依赖于数学计算,因此在实际应用中可能需要更复杂的算法支持。此外,选择合适的密钥矩阵也是成功加密的关键。如果密钥矩阵不可逆或者选择了弱矩阵,则可能导致安全漏洞。
尽管存在一些挑战,希尔密码仍然是密码学领域中的一个重要概念。对于有兴趣探索加密技术的人来说,理解希尔密码的工作原理无疑是一个很好的起点。🔑🔍
希尔密码 加密技术 信息安全
免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。